custom drilling?

For those of you who have custom drilled wheels how did you get those? Does the wheel manufacturer custom drill the wheels or did you have to take the wheels to a shop to have this done? I found a set of 5zigen wheels that are sweet looking, but they dont have the bolt pattern for the cobalt....

the custom drill works on anything with a cover, it costs an extra 32.00 per wheel

Brad- what size did you want?

The wheels must have a cap

I have some custom drilled wheels being made for me as I speak. Gotta wait 10-12 days for them to be drilled and shipped out. They are 19"x8.5" Axis Hiros, gunmetal/polished lip. I'm actually getting the drilling done for free since I initially ordered 19"x8" Konig Theorys, which they later called to tell me were discontinued. Since their site was showing incorrect data on those wheels, and the fact that there are NO other gunmetal/polished 19" wheels offered in 5x110 bolt pattern for our cars (I think Kyowa MIGHT have such a wheel but I could never find a dealer that had it so im doubting it.......), the wheelsnext rep told me I could pick ANY wheel I wanted and have it custom drilled for my car for free. So I went with something a bit crazier than what I had initially ordered and got the Hiros, as i've always thought they were absolutely sick looking wheels.
